Granny Graham Mountain
Granny Graham Mountain is a peak in Latimer, Oklahoma and has an elevation of 1,404 feet. Granny Graham Mountain is situated nearby to the hamlet Bengal, as well as near Compton.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Talihina
Photo: Photolitherland,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Talihina is a town in LeFlore County, Oklahoma, United States. Located on the Choctaw Reservation, its name originates from two Choctaw words, tully and hena, meaning "iron road," a reference to the railroad around which the town was built.
